Comprehending Engine Soot Removal

Vehicle residue removal is a procedure intended to eradicate carbon deposits that collect in the vehicle's combustion area and its elements over time. These deposits stem from the combustion of gasoline, leading to a layer of debris that can impact automobile performance and efficiency. By employing various cleaning approaches, such as H2 cleaning or specialized chemical-based solutions, this method aims to return the vehicle's optimal functionality, thereby enhancing efficiency and prolonging its durability.

Carbon build-up can lead to a range of concerns, including reduced gasoline efficiency, automobile malfunctions, and overall reduced performance. As vehicles become increasingly complex and efficient, residue deposits can hinder the exact operation of current fuel mechanisms and sensors. Thus, engaging in regular engine carbon cleaning is crucial for ensuring the well-being of your vehicle and averting significant technical problems down the road.

Benefits and Effectiveness of Engine Carbon Cleaning

Engine carbon cleaning offers a variety of advantages for car performance and longevity. One of the key advantages is better fuel efficiency. As carbon buildup obstructs fuel injectors and intake valves, the engine works more strenuously, resulting in increased fuel consumption. By removing this buildup, the cleaning process can improve the engine's ability to consume fuel more efficiently, leading to superior gas mileage and lower fuel costs. This not only benefits the driver but also has positive implications for the ecosystem as optimal fuel combustion reduces harmful pollutants.

Another significant benefit of this process is the restoration of engine performance. Carbon deposits can lead to a drop in horsepower and torque, making the vehicle feel less responsive during acceleration. By performing a carbon clean, drivers often notice a noticeable enhancement in throttle response and overall engine functionality. This rejuvenation can give older high-mileage cars a new lease on life, making them feel more agile and enjoyable to drive, which is especially valuable for enthusiasts who want to keep their vehicles in good shape.

Additionally, carbon cleaning can help avert expensive repairs down the line. By addressing carbon buildup before it leads to severe engine problems such as failure to ignite or lowered compression, drivers can reduce expensive repairs and maintenance. Regular carbon cleaning not only extends the life of the engine but also ensures that all parts function properly, contributing to a better vehicle in both the immediate and long haul. The effectiveness of these services makes them a wise investment for preserving engine integrity.
